Subject: Re: [PATCH v2] cxl/memdev: automate cleanup with __free()
On Mon, 23 Jun 2025 14:08:41 +0530
Pranav Tyagi <pranav.tyagi03@...il.com> wrote:
> Use the scope based resource management (defined in linux/cleanup.h) to
> automate the lifetime control of struct cxl_mbox_transfer_fw. This
> eliminates explicit kfree() calls and makes the code more robust and
> maintainable in presence of early returns.

> static void cxl_fw_cleanup(struct fw_upload *fwl)
> @@ -880,7 +878,7 @@ static enum fw_upload_err cxl_fw_write(struct fw_upload *fwl, const u8 *data,
> struct cxl_dev_state *cxlds = &mds->cxlds;
> struct cxl_mailbox *cxl_mbox = &cxlds->cxl_mbox;
> struct cxl_memdev *cxlmd = cxlds->cxlmd;
> - struct cxl_mbox_transfer_fw *transfer;
> + struct cxl_mbox_transfer_fw *transfer __free(kfree);
This one is not.
Look at the comments in cleanup.h and consider if this obeys the rules
on use of this feature that are laid out there. As it stands you will have
kfree() of an uninitialized pointer with unpredictable results in some
of the error paths.
